273FCC25P0021 — MEDIA ACCESS PRO

MEDIA ACCESS PRO is a federal NONE award for Federal Communications Commission (FCC) held by BIA ADVISORY SERVICES, LLC. Estimated value $177K ($59K obligated). Current period of performance ends Mar 1, 2027 (potential Mar 1, 2028). Last award drew 1 bidder. Place of performance: CHANTILLY VA.
